The Sultan of Sokoto, Alhaji Muhammad Sa’ad Abubakar, has urged Nigerians to carefully scrutinise the promises of politicians before deciding who to support in the 2027 general elections.

The Sultan also cautioned political actors against politicising insecurity and other national challenges for electoral gains, urging them to focus their campaigns on issues capable of promoting peace, unity and national development.

He spoke on Monday September 14, 2026 when he received the All Progressives Congress (APC) Presidential Campaign Council (PCC) 2027, led by its Director-General, Senator AbdulAziz Abubakar Yari, at his palace in Sokoto.

The Sultan advised voters to listen carefully to the promises of politicians during the electioneering campaigns and make their choices based on what they believe would best serve their interests and those of the country.

He equally urged political parties and their candidates to conduct peaceful and issue-based campaigns, respect the choices of the electorate and play politics in a manner that would strengthen national unity and development.

According to him, no government anywhere in the world can completely eradicate insecurity and poverty, but governments can work towards reducing their impact on the people.

The Sultan, like he has been doing to other political parties, wished members of the APC campaign council success and prayed for continued peace, stability and good governance in Nigeria.

Earlier, Yari said the delegation visited the Sultan to seek his fatherly guidance, advice and prayers ahead of the 2027 general elections.

He said President Bola Ahmed Tinubu had, even before becoming president, demonstrated commitment to the development of the North and Nigeria by supporting other leaders and development initiatives.

Yari added that the APC-led Federal Government had several achievements to showcase to Nigerians under the Tinubu administration, stressing that the government remained committed to promoting peace, unity and national cohesion.

He assured the Sultan that the party would conduct peaceful campaigns and appealed for his continued support and prayers.

Among those who attended the visit were the Wazirin Sokoto, Sa’in Kilgori, and the governors of Sokoto, Kebbi and Zamfara states.

Others included former Katsina State Governor Aminu Bello Masari; former Sokoto State Governor and Senator Aliyu Wamakko; former Borno State Governor Kashim Shettima?; former Senate President Anyim Pius Anyim; former Kano State Governor Abdullahi Ganduje; former Kebbi State Governor and Senator Adamu Aliero; and Hon. James Faleke.

The APC campaign council is expected to proceed to Lagos, in continuation of its consultations in the South-West, where it is scheduled to meet the Oba of Lagos, Rilwan Akiolu.
